Man Sentenced for Assault With Rocks, Cones at Dallas Airport

A man who was shot by police after assaulting his ex-girlfriend and damaging her vehicle with traffic cones and rocks at Dallas Love Field has been sentenced to 10 years probation

Authorities said Shawn Nicholas Diamond was sentenced to probation June 1 after pleading guilty to the charges against him.

Diamond was arrested June 10, 2016, on charges of aggravated assault on a public servant and assault-family violence with offensive contact.

Dallas police said the 29-year-old Diamond struck his ex-girlfriend and her car with a traffic cone and large landscaping rocks outside the terminal at Dallas Love Field.

Officers shot Diamond after he advanced with rocks in his hands, Dallas Police Chief David Brown said.
